Brandon's Homer Lifts NSU in Doubleheader Split at Coppin

HANOVER, Md. – Outfielder Tanner Brandon hit a go-ahead solo home run in the top of the eighth inning in game one of Saturday's doubleheader at Coppin State, helping the Spartans win the opener 8-7 at Joe Cannon Stadium. CSU edged NSU 3-2 in the nightcap to earn a split of the day's games.

Brandon capped a back-and-forth affair with a go-ahead solo home run in the top of the eighth to lift the Spartans (9-18, 6-8) to victory. NSU held leads of 5-0 and 7-5 only to see the Eagles rally both times. But Brandon hit a lead-off homer, his second of the year, to start the eighth. CSU loaded the bases with two outs in the bottom of the inning, but Spartan reliever Justin Walton struck out Josh Hankins to finish off the win for NSU.

The Spartans started quickly with a five-run top of the first. Brandon Cleveland led off with the first of three NSU doubles in the frame. Jacob Council doubled in both Cleveland and Raphy Rodriguez to get the scoring started. Brandon followed with a run-scoring double of his own, and third baseman Tommy Woods capped the rally with a two-run single.

The score remained that way until the fifth. CSU put together a five-run rally that included three hits and four walks. Wellington Balsley singled in two runs, and later in the inning, Sebastien Sarabia doubled in the tying run.

The Eagles' lead was short-lived. Steven Shaffer led off the top of the sixth with a single and Kam Walker followed with a two-run homer to put the Spartans in front 7-5.

Sarabia, however, tied the game up with a two-run homer with two outs in the bottom of the seventh to force extra innings.

Brandon went 2-for-4 with two runs and two RBIs in game one. Shaffer went 1-for-2 and scored twice.

Walton (2-3) struck out four in 3.2 innings of relief to pick up the win.

Both teams managed just three hits in the nightcap as CSU's Tim Ruffino and NSU's Nolan Manzer gave their clubs quality starts. CSU's Jordan Hamberg led off the fourth with a double for the first hit of the game off Manzer. Hamberg was sacrificed to third and scored on a sac fly by Corey Miley. Two more Eagle runs scored in the fifth in part due to a pair of NSU errors.

Dionte Brown doubled in Cleveland with NSU's first run in the sixth. In the seventh, Shaffer reached on an Eagle error and scored on another two-out Eagle throwing error to bring NSU within 3-2. But with the tying run on base, CSU's Justin Johnson recorded a strikeout to end things.

Cleveland, Brown and Council had the Spartan hits in game two. Manzer (2-3) was charged with the loss despite allowing just one earned run in 5.1 innings pitched.

The teams play another doubleheader starting at noon on Sunday.
